South Carolina got a nice surprise this offseason with the unexpected addition of quarterback Jake Bentley. The son of Gamecock assistant Bobby Bentley, Jake made the unusual move of bypassing his senior season of high school this offseason in order to enroll with the Gamecocks for this season.

Now an official member of the team after enrolling in school, Bentley posted this video Thursday showing off his impressive arm talent:

It would appear Bentley was standing 35 yards away from the goalpost but still managed to nail it head on – and on the first try without warming up according to the video.

The Gamecocks already have an Elite 11 participant on the roster in fellow true freshman Brandon McIlwain but despite not showing up for spring football, as McIlwain did, Bentley could possibly push for playing time as soon as this season in Columbia.
